Japanese scientists increased insulin production in mice by overexpression of transcription factorsApril 18th, 2005 A group of Japanese scientists has used gene therapy to deliver three insulin transcription factors, MafA, PDX-1, and NeuroD, to the livers of diabetic mice. As a result, the mice experienced an increase in insulin gene expression and insulin production, raising the possibility that this could eventually be used to treat diabetes.

Stanford scientists takes first step towards producing renewable source of insulin producing cells from brain-derived stem cellsApril 27th, 2005 Stanford scientists (Yuichi Hori1, Xueying Gu, Xiaodong Xie, Seung K. Kim) were able to transform "brain-derived human neural progenitor cells" (read stem cells from brain) to glucose responsive insulin producing cells after subjecting them to signals that regulate islet development.

Moderately High Insulin Levels May Contribute to Alzheimer's DiseaseAugust 11th, 2005 Moderately elevated levels of insulin increase the levels of inflammatory markers and beta-amyloid in plasma and in cerebrospinal fluid, and these markers may contribute to Alzheimer's disease, according to a new study posted online today from Archives of Neurology, one of the JAMA/Archives journals. The study will be published in the October print edition of the journal.

Two new clinical trials for NASH (Nonalcoholic Steatohepatitis) treatment with Vitamin E, Metformin and PioglitazoneApril 4th, 2005 NASH, a liver disease that resembles alcoholic liver disease but occurs in patients who drink little or no alcohol. NASH occurs most often in adults over the age of 40 who are overweight or have diabetes, insulin resistance (pre-diabetes), or hyperlipidemia (excess concentrations of fatty materials in the blood).
